Abstract
The authors present a new and sensitive method for the determination of T-2- und HT-2 Toxin in cereals and cereal products in the low ppb level. A representative part of the cereal sample is extracted with a mixture of methanol-water (90:10) and the extract is cleaned on the commercially available immunoaffinity column T-2test™ (IAC), eluted with methanol, derivatized by pentafluorpropionic anhydride (PFPA) and measured on a GC-ECD. The method has been successfully validated on wheat, rye and oats. The recovery rates with wheat and rye endowed on a level of 50 ppb and with 85 ppb naturally contaminated oats were 71-115% with a coefficient of variation of 5.7-19.5%. The detection limits of the method with a signal to noise level of 3:1 were 1.5-2.3 μg/kg for HT-2 and 1.1-1.7 μg/kg for T-2 toxin.Entities:
